What Is Valuable Items Insurance?
Valuable items insurance is a specialized form of coverage designed to protect high-value personal belongings that may not be fully covered under a standard homeowners insurance or renters insurance policy. While those policies provide some protection for personal property, they often have limits that may fall short when it comes to items like:
- Jewelry
- Fine art
- Antiques
- Collectibles (e.g., coins, stamps, or memorabilia)
- High-end electronics
- Musical instruments
Valuable items insurance fills the gap by providing dedicated coverage for these possessions, ensuring they’re protected against risks like theft, loss, or accidental damage.

What Does Valuable Items Insurance Cover?
Valuable items insurance policies are tailored to your needs, but here’s what they generally include:
- Theft and Loss
Protects against theft or accidental loss, such as a lost ring or stolen camera. - Accidental Damage
Covers repairs or replacement costs if your items are damaged, such as dropping a necklace or cracking a watch face. - Natural Disasters
Provides coverage for damage caused by events like hurricanes, fires, or floods. - Worldwide Coverage
Many policies protect your valuables no matter where you are, ensuring peace of mind during travel. - Agreed Value Coverage
For particularly high-value items, some policies allow you to agree on the replacement value upfront, ensuring full reimbursement in case of loss.
How Does Valuable Items Insurance Work?
The process for obtaining valuable items insurance is simple and straightforward:
- Inventory Your Items
Start by identifying which of your belongings need coverage. These could include items with high monetary value or significant sentimental worth. - Appraise High-Value Items
Most insurers require an appraisal to establish the value of your items. This ensures the coverage amount accurately reflects their worth. - Choose Your Coverage
Work with an insurance provider to customize your policy. Decide whether you want blanket coverage for multiple items or individual coverage for specific pieces. - Pay Your Premiums
Premiums are based on the value of your items and the level of coverage you choose. On average, the cost is a small percentage of the item’s insured value. - File a Claim if Needed
If something happens to your valuables, file a claim with your insurer to repair, replace, or reimburse you for your loss.
How Much Does Valuable Items Insurance Cost in North Carolina?
The cost of valuable items insurance in North Carolina depends on several factors, including:
- The type and value of the items you’re insuring
- Your location and its associated risks (e.g., hurricane-prone areas may have higher premiums)
- The level of coverage you select
For example, insuring a $10,000 piece of jewelry might cost $100 to $200 per year. While this is just an estimate, working with a local insurance expert can help you determine the exact cost based on your specific situation.
